Summer 限時優惠:住宅計畫 10% 折扣,截止日期為 2030 年 6 月 25 日

立即獲取

Grab it now
top-banner-close

Socks5代理限时特惠:享受高达 85% 的折扣 + 1000 个免费 IP

立即獲取

Grab it now
top-banner-close
logo_img logo_img_active
$
0

close

Trusted by more than 70,000 worldwide.

100% residential proxy 100% residential proxy
Country/City targeting Country/City targeting
No charge for invalid IP No charge for invalid IP
IP lives for 24 hours IP lives for 24 hours
Adspower Bit Browser Dolphin Undetectable LunaProxy Incognifon
Award-winning web intelligence solutions
Award winning

Create your free account

Forgot password?

Enter your email to receive recovery information

Email address *

text clear

Password *

text clear
show password

Invitation code(Not required)

I have read and agree

Terms of services

and

Already have an account?

Email address *

text clear

Password has been recovered?

< 返回博客

揭秘HTTP速度瓶頸:網絡延遲的真相

James . 2024-05-31

一、HTTP速度與網絡延遲概述

HTTP(Hypertext Transfer Protocol)是互聯網上應用最為廣泛的一種網絡協議,用於在客戶端和服務器之間傳輸數據。然而,在實際應用中,我們經常會遇到HTTP請求速度緩慢的問題,這不僅影響了用戶體驗,還可能導致業務效率下降。網絡延遲作為導致HTTP速度變慢的重要因素之一,值得我們深入探討。

網絡延遲是指數據從源點傳輸到目的地所需的時間,它受到多種因素的影響,如網絡帶寬、傳輸距離、路由選擇、網絡擁塞等。在HTTP通信中,網絡延遲主要體現在以下幾個方面:


請求建立時間:客戶端嚮服務器發起HTTP請求時,需要建立TCP連接。TCP連接的建立過程包括三次握手,這個過程中存在一定的延遲。


數據傳輸時間:HTTP請求和響應數據在傳輸過程中,會受到網絡帶寬和傳輸距離的限制。網絡帶寬越窄,傳輸時間越長;傳輸距離越遠,延遲也越大。


響應處理時間:服務器在接收到HTTP請求後,需要進行一繫列處理才能生成響應數據。這個過程中,服務器的性能、負載情況等因素也會影響HTTP速度。


二、網絡延遲的真相

網絡帶寬限制

網絡帶寬是影響HTTP速度的關鍵因素之一。當網絡帶寬不足時,數據傳輸速度會受到限制,導致HTTP請求和響應的傳輸時間延長。此外,網絡帶寬的波動也會影響HTTP速度的穩定性。


傳輸距離和路由選擇

數據傳輸的距離和路由選擇也會影響網絡延遲。傳輸距離越遠,數據在傳輸過程中需要經過的節點越多,延遲也越大。而路由選擇不當,可能導致數據在傳輸過程中繞路或經過擁堵的節點,進一步增加延遲。


網絡擁塞

網絡擁塞是指網絡中數據包過多,導致網絡節點處理能力不足,從而導致數據包傳輸延遲或丟失的現象。當網絡擁塞時,HTTP請求和響應的傳輸速度會受到嚴重影響。


網絡設備性能

網絡設備(如路由器、交換機、防火墻等)的性能也會影響網絡延遲。當網絡設備性能不足時,可能導致數據包處理速度變慢,從而增加網絡延遲。


三、優化HTTP速度的策略

首先,我們可以通過減少HTTP請求來提升速度。可以將多個小圖標合併成一張大圖,使用CSS Sprites技術來減少HTTP請求次數。另外,可以使用瀏覽器緩存來減少重復請求,從而提升速度。

其次,可以通過壓縮網頁資源來減小文件大小,進而減少HTTP請求的時間。可以使用Gzip壓縮技術來壓縮網頁資源,從而減小文件大小。

此外,還可以通過使用CDN(內容分發網絡)來提升HTTP速度。CDN可以將網頁資源緩存到離用戶最近的服務器,從而減少請求的時間,提升速度。

最後,優化服務器性能也是提升HTTP速度的重要方法。可以通過增加服務器的帶寬、升級硬件設備來提升服務器的處理能力,從而加快HTTP的響應速度。


綜上所述,HTTP速度變慢的原因可能有很多,包括網絡狀況、服務器性能、網頁結構等。通過優化HTTP請求、壓縮網頁資源、使用CDN以及優化服務器性能等方法,可以有效提升HTTP的速度,為用戶帶來更好的使用體驗。希望本文能夠幫助您了解HTTP速度變慢的原因,併提供一些優化方法。

在本文中: